Timestamps:
0:21 Launch https://yeticold.com/ in a web browser and select Level 3
0:42 Step 1: Gather and Label Required Equipment
2:03 Step 2: Install Ubuntu and Label Laptops
2:49 How to create a bootable USB stick on Windows
7:24 Boot from USB flash drive (Windows)
9:29 How to create a bootable USB stick on macOS
16:17 Boot from USB flash drive (mac)
17:27 Try Ubuntu & delete partitions
18:33 Install Ubuntu
19:54 Connect to the internet & install updates
21:57 Change desktop backgrounds
23:40 Step 3: Switch to your Primary Laptop
24:07 Step 4: Download Yeti to the Primary Laptop
24:33 Create or Recover a Wallet
24:40 Step 5: Finish Downloading the Blockchain
25:28 Step 6: Set up Yeti on your Secondary Laptop
25:58 Step 7: Finish Downloading the Blockchain
26:21 Step 8: Disconnect Network Cable
26:40 Step 9: Further Randomize Your Bitcoin Seeds
27:08 Step 10: Copy Seeds to CDs
29:00 Step 11: Copy Descriptor to CDs
31:32 Step 12: Import Descriptor
31:57 Step 13: Print this page
33:54 Step 14: Switch to your Secondary Laptop
34:14 Step 15: Write Down Private Key 1 of 7
35:14 Step 21: Check Seed 1 of 7
36:36 Step 29: Switch to your Primary Laptop
36:53 Step 30: Copy Erase file to USB
38:17 Step 31: Send and Receive using bitcoin core
39:06 Test Receive
40:31 Test Send
49:00 Step 32: Restore your Wallet using Seeds 1, 2 & 3
54:55 Send and Receive using Seeds 1, 2 & 3
1:00:05 Step 32: Restore your Wallet using Seeds 4, 5 & 6
1:03:00 Send and Receive using Seeds 4, 5 & 6
1:08:26 Step 33: Store Seed Packets and Deposit Funds
1:10:50 Step 34: Erase Your Laptops
1:13:40 Step 34: Join the slack group
